I watched this to refresh my memory, was appalled to this guy trying to hammer the chain pin out and especially with a Phillips screw driver instead of a punch. To do it correctly you use a chain tool that presses the pin out, Not hammer it out and then use another chain tool to press the side plate back on. This video does not show the correct way to work on your chain.
